Bootstrap-Vue是一个基于Bootstrap和Vue.js的开源前端框架,用于快速构建响应式的Web应用程序。它提供了一系列的UI组件和工具,可以帮助开发者快速搭建用户界面。
要将Bootstrap-Vue文本字段转换为mm/dd/yyyy格式的正确方法,可以使用Vue.js的过滤器来实现。过滤器是Vue.js中用于格式化数据的一种方式。
首先,在Vue组件中定义一个过滤器,用于将日期格式转换为mm/dd/yyyy格式。例如:
filters: {
formatDate: function(value) {
if (value) {
var date = new Date(value);
var month = date.getMonth() + 1;
var day = date.getDate();
var year = date.getFullYear();
return month + '/' + day + '/' + year;
}
return '';
}
}
然后,在模板中使用该过滤器来格式化日期字段。例如:
<b-form-input v-model="date" type="date"></b-form-input>
<p>Formatted Date: {{ date | formatDate }}</p>
在上面的代码中,date
是一个双向绑定的数据,通过v-model
指令与输入框进行绑定。然后,在<p>
标签中使用过滤器formatDate
来格式化日期字段并显示。
这样,当用户在文本字段中输入日期时,它将自动转换为mm/dd/yyyy格式并显示在页面上。
推荐的腾讯云相关产品:腾讯云云服务器(CVM)和腾讯云对象存储(COS)。
以上是关于将Bootstrap-Vue文本字段转换为mm/dd/yyyy格式的正确方法的完善且全面的答案。
领取专属 10元无门槛券
手把手带您无忧上云